The scissor test is implemented as another per-quad operation in
the JIT code. The four scissor box params are passed via the
lp_jit_context. In the JIT code we compare the quad's x/y coords
against the clip bounds and create a new in/out mask that's AND'd
with the main quad mask.
Note: we should also do scissor testing in the triangle setup code
to improve efficiency. That's not done yet.

The combination of fptosi
and sitofp (necessary for trunc/floor/ceil/round implementation)
somehow becomes invalid code.
Skip the instruction combining pass when SSE4.1 is not available.

Finally a substantial performance improvement: framerates of apps using
texturing tripled, and furthermore, enabling/disabling texturing only
affects around 15% of the framerate, which means the bottleneck is now
somewhere else.
Generated texture sampling code is not complete though -- we always
sample from the base level -- so final figures will be different.
